Problems solved by technology

The positioning opening is generally opened into a rectangular shape to adapt to the shape of conventional cards. However, with the development of non-contact smart cards, the current cards come in various forms, with different shapes and sizes. Special-shaped cards other than the rectangular shape, and for cards of different sizes, it is also necessary to add a variety of bases, which is costly. For cards of different shapes and sizes, different bases need to be replaced as a whole, and the core writing efficiency is low.

Abstract

The invention discloses a special-shaped card chip writing device. The special-shaped card chip writing device comprises a first belt-type conveying mechanism used for feeding special-shaped cards, a manipulator, a pedestal assembly and a second belt-type conveying mechanism used for outputting the special-shaped cards. The pedestal assembly comprises a base plate, a chip writing unit and embedding bases, the top periphery of each through port is provided with an embedding groove communicated with the through port, the embedding bases are embedded into the embedding grooves in a detachable manner, each embedding base is provided with a special-shaped card positioning groove, the groove bottom of the special-shaped card positioning groove is provided with an induction through hole used for being communicated with the corresponding through port, and the induction through hole is opposite to a non-contact induction portion in position; the first belt-type conveying mechanism is parallel to the second belt-type conveying mechanism, the pedestal assembly is arranged between the first belt-type conveying mechanism and the second belt-type conveying mechanism, and the manipulator is arranged above the pedestal assembly. According to the invention, the chip writing efficiency can be effectively improved.

Description

technical field [0001] The invention relates to a smart card, in particular to a core writing device for a special-shaped card. Background technique [0002] Smart cards are divided into contact smart cards, non-contact smart cards and dual-interface cards according to the access method of the chip. Among them, contact smart cards need to be accessed through contacts in contact with the chip, contactless smart cards are accessed through radio frequency, and dual-interface cards It is a smart card that integrates contact and non-contact interfaces. It has two operation interfaces. The access to the chip can be through the contacts of the contact method, or the chip can be accessed by radio frequency through a certain distance. Correspondingly, in the process of producing smart cards, when writing information on the chip (called writing chip or writing core), it is also divided into a contact method of writing a chip and a non-contact method of writing a chip.
